Napa Valley Pride on the radio w/ Kellie in the morning



Not sure how many of ya'll listen to Kellie in the Morning on local radio (Weekday Mornings on 1440 KVON AM & 99.3 THE VINE FM, 6 to 9am), but reports are that it's a favorite of many a Napan. Our Napa Valley Pride 2009 festivities are lucky enough to have Kellie as our honorary Grand Marshall for the Pride Picnic and Sidewalk Pride Walk on Saturday morning, and she's been fulfilling her role fabulously. Even the radio station is in on helping us promote our community and events!

Tuesday morning's show featured a six-some of locals talking queer and personal with Kellie. Click the links to download or stream the clips. Thanks to Kellie and Rob from the radio station for sharing...and for the station for inviting local LGBT folk and allies to share their stories.
